/*
 * Programmer:	Raymond Lu
 *		1 April 2013
 *
 * Purpose:	Tests the plugin module (H5PL)
 */

#include <stdlib.h>
#include <stdio.h>
#include <string.h>
#include "H5PLextern.h"

#define H5Z_FILTER_DYNLIB3 259
#define SUFFIX_LEN         8
#define GROUP_SUFFIX       ".h5group"

static size_t H5Z_filter_dynlib3(unsigned int flags, size_t cd_nelmts, const unsigned int *cd_values,
                                 size_t nbytes, size_t *buf_size, void **buf);

/* This message derives from H5Z */
const H5Z_class2_t H5Z_DYNLIB3[1] = {{
    H5Z_CLASS_T_VERS,               /* H5Z_class_t version             */
    H5Z_FILTER_DYNLIB3,             /* Filter id number		*/
    1, 1,                           /* Encoding and decoding enabled   */
    "dynlib3",                      /* Filter name for debugging	*/
    NULL,                           /* The "can apply" callback        */
    NULL,                           /* The "set local" callback        */
    (H5Z_func_t)H5Z_filter_dynlib3, /* The actual filter function	*/
}};

H5PL_type_t
H5PLget_plugin_type(void)
{
    return H5PL_TYPE_FILTER;
}
const void *
H5PLget_plugin_info(void)
{
    return H5Z_DYNLIB3;
}

/*-------------------------------------------------------------------------
 * Function:	H5Z_filter_dynlib3
 *
 * Purpose:	A dynlib3 filter method that is used to test groups.  It
 *              appends the suffix ".h5group" to each group name during
 *              write and takes it out during read.
 *
 * Return:	Success:	Data chunk size
 *
 *		Failure:	0
 *
 * Programmer:	Raymond Lu
 *              1 April 2013
 *
 *-------------------------------------------------------------------------
 */
static size_t
H5Z_filter_dynlib3(unsigned int flags, size_t cd_nelmts, const unsigned int *cd_values, size_t nbytes,
                   size_t *buf_size, void **buf)
{
    size_t ret_value; /* Return value */

    /* Check for the correct number of parameters */
    if (cd_nelmts > 0)
        return (0);

    /* Assignment to eliminate unused parameter warning. */
    cd_values = cd_values;

    if (flags & H5Z_FLAG_REVERSE) { /*read*/
        ret_value = *buf_size = nbytes - SUFFIX_LEN;
    }                                 /* end if */
    else {                            /*write*/
        void *         outbuf = NULL; /* Pointer to new buffer */
        unsigned char *dst;           /* Temporary pointer to destination buffer */

        dst = (unsigned char *)(outbuf = malloc(nbytes + SUFFIX_LEN));

        /* Copy raw data */
        memcpy((void *)dst, (void *)(*buf), nbytes);

        /* Append suffix to raw data for storage */
        dst += nbytes;
        memcpy(dst, (void *)GROUP_SUFFIX, SUFFIX_LEN);

        /* Free input buffer */
        free(*buf);

        /* Set return values */
        *buf_size = nbytes + SUFFIX_LEN;
        *buf      = outbuf;
        outbuf    = NULL;
        ret_value = *buf_size;
    } /* end else */

    return ret_value;
} /* H5Z_filter_dynlib3() */
